Abstract
A patch antenna is provided with one or more tuning strips spaced therefrom and RF switches to connect or block RF therebetween. When RF is connected between the tuning strips and the patch, the tuning strips increase the effective length of the patch and lower the antenna'"'"'s resonant frequency, thereby allowing the antenna to be frequency tuned electrically over a relatively broadband of frequencies. If the tuning strips are connected to the patch in other than a symmetrical pattern, the antenna pattern of the antenna can be changed.

26. In an antenna that includes a ground plane that is electrically conductive, a patch of a fixed size that is electrically conductive having at least one edge, means to electrically insulate and space the ground plane from the patch, a plurality of conductive tuning strips spaced from the at least one edge of the patch and the ground plane, an RF lead connected to the patch, and a plurality of switches to individually electrically connect and disconnect RF energy between respective ones of the tuning strips and the patch, the patch supporting a resonance at a first RF frequency, a method of operation including the steps of:
-
placing RF energy on the RF lead at a second RF frequency below the first RF frequency;
afterconnecting RF energy to at least one of the tuning strips positioned and dimensioned with respect to the patch so that the patch and the connected at least one tuning strip together have a resonant frequency that is about the second RF frequency. - View Dependent Claims (27, 28, 29)
